WebBuckwheats Erigonum spp. Figure 2 Native Buckwheat. Photo credit David James, WSU. There are several species of native Buckwheats. Don’t confuse these with the exotic buckwheats growers might plant as a cover crop or for grain. They are in an entirely different plant group.
